Default Change host pitfalls

Hi

I have a site that is being hosted else ware.

I do not have any control over it as it is hosted and changed by a third party.

I own the domain name and can move it if I wish.

This site comes up on first page of google.

If I copied the site and hosted it here would I loose my google placing?

Google does not rank the IPs or the server but the site URL. It will not affect your Google ranking if you move hosts/servers... unless you have a major down time or broken URLs.
